San Joaquin County BHS – Crisis Intervention Center (Stockton)
Crisis Services — Crisis Stabilization Unit in Stockton, California. San Joaquin County Behavioral Health Services crisis intervention center providing 24/7 psychiatric emergency walk-in and crisis stabilization in Stockton. Primary crisis facility for the county.
Phone: (209) 468-8686
Address: 1212 N California St, Stockton, California, 95202
Services offered: 24/7 crisis walk-in, psychiatric emergency evaluation, crisis stabilization, involuntary hold assessment, medication management
Ages served: All Ages

What if I'm in crisis right now?
If you or someone you love is in immediate danger, call 911. For mental health emergencies, call or text 988 — the Suicide & Crisis Lifeline — for free, 24/7, confidential support. Veterans press 1; LGBTQ+ youth press 3.
